XenICs.jpgXenICs has introduced the Gobi-384, an uncooled microbolometer camera for thermal imaging, industrial, public service and security applications. The smart infrared camera combines a high-quality camera head including a lens with onboard DSP-based control and communication, TCP/IP and Camera Link, processing power for intelligent real-time image correction and recognition, and a video interface. It delivers 384 × 288 pixels on a 25-μm-pixel pitch. It also features pixel operability of >99.9 per cent and covers the long-wavelength infrared area of 8 to 14 μm. It is user-programmable and available as an OEM module.
